Zip 98030 spans Kent’s East Hill, a suburban plateau with leafy streets, glimpses of Mount Rainier on clear days, and a mild Pacific Northwest climate of rainy winters and pleasantly dry summers. Daily life clusters along Kent-Kangley Road and 104th Avenue SE, with staples like Trader Joe’s, Safeway, Fred Meyer, Home Depot, coffee shops, and casual global eats (teriyaki, pho, Indian and Latin spots). Outdoor lovers frequent Morrill Meadows Park and its off-leash dog area, Clark Lake Park’s boardwalk, and the Soos Creek Trail for biking and jogs; the Kent YMCA and nearby LA Fitness anchor fitness options. The vibe is family friendly and community minded, with weekend farmers markets and events in nearby Kent Station, plus easy access to Metro buses, SR-167, and the Sounder train for Seattle–Tacoma commutes. According to Zillow market trends from the past few months, the median rent sits in the low $2,000s, with most listings roughly $1,700–$2,600.
